Summary

  • Dr. Sara Tariq is an internist in Little Rock, AR and is affiliated with UAMS Medical Center. She received her medical degree from University of Arkansas for Medical Sciences (UAMS) College of Medicine and has been in practice 23 years. She specializes in women's health and is experienced in preventive medicine. She has more than 10 publications and over 50 citings. She has expertise at the intersection of curriculum development, program development for student well-being and DEI work.
